Sage Oak Assisted Living of Lakewood offers a private room option at $7,475 per month, which positions it significantly higher than both the average costs in Dallas County, averaging around $4,702, and the broader state average in Texas, which is approximately $4,096. This premium pricing reflects a commitment to providing an elevated level of care and amenities that may not be as prevalent in lower-cost facilities. While the investment is considerable compared to local and state norms, prospective residents and their families may find value in the personalized services and enhanced quality of life that Sage Oak aims to deliver.
Room Type | Sage Oak Assisted Living Of Lakewood | Dallas County | Texas |
---|---|---|---|
Private | $7,475 | $4,702 | $4,096 |

Sage Oak Assisted Living Of Lakewood is a premier senior living community located in Dallas, TX. We offer various types of care including board and care home as well as specialized memory care for individuals with Alzheimer's or dementia.
At Sage Oak, we strive to provide a comfortable and enjoyable environment for our residents. Each fully furnished room is equipped with cable or satellite TV, telephone, and Wi-Fi/high-speed internet access. Our community features beautiful outdoor spaces including a garden, where residents can relax and enjoy the beauty of nature.
We understand the importance of accessibility, which is why our community is handicap accessible and offers wheelchair accessible showers. Housekeeping services ensure that each resident's living space is clean and tidy.
Our dedicated staff is committed to providing personalized care services tailored to meet the unique needs of each resident. This includes ass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. We also coordinate with health care providers to ensure comprehensive care for our residents, including managing medications.
We prioritize the well-being and mental wellness of our residents by offering a mental wellness program and specialized memory care programming. For individuals with specific dietary restrictions, we provide a range of meal options including diabetes diet, gluten-free, low/no sodium, no sugar, vegan, and vegetarian choices.
Keeping our residents engaged and socially active is important to us. We organize a variety of activities such as birthday parties, community-sponsored events, holiday parties, and scheduled daily activities to promote socialization and enjoyment.

A Thorough Discussion of Medications Potentially Linked to Dementia Risk
Dementia, influenced by aging and certain medications, may be exacerbated by drug classes such as anticholinergics, benzodiazepines, and antipsychotics, which are associated with cognitive impairment. Regular medication reviews by healthcare professionals are crucial for older adults to manage risks and optimize cognitive health.
Why Do Dementia Patients Sleep So Much? Understanding Oversleeping, Stages, and Care Approaches
Dementia often results in disrupted sleep patterns, leading to excessive daytime sleeping due to factors like brain damage affecting circadian rhythms, medication side effects, and lack of structure in daily activities. Caregivers must monitor these changes closely, as oversleeping can increase risks such as malnutrition or dehydration, and provide necessary support and routines to enhance patient engagement and well-being.
